Sec. 5. Research and assistance activities

Section 104 of the Child Abuse Prevention and Treatment Act ( 42 U.S.C. 5105 ) is amended— in subsection (a)(1)— in subparagraph (L), by inserting and the use of alternative pathways that connect families to community-based prevention services where possible instead of system involvement after differential response ; and in subparagraph (O)— in clause (ix), by inserting presence of domestic violence, after size), ; in clause (x), by striking ; and and inserting a semicolon; in clause (xi), by striking the period and inserting ; and ; and by adding at the end the following: the prevalence of domestic violence in child abuse and neglect reports and open cases. ; in subsection (b)(2)— in subparagraph (C), by striking ; and and inserting a semicolon; in subparagraph (D), by striking the period and inserting ; and ; and by adding at the end the following: ways to safely decrease the number of families being referred to child protective services and instead provide them with alternative pathways to community-based child abuse prevention services that strengthen families. ; and in subsection (e)(3), by inserting and for demonstration projects that focus on building research-based protective factors in community organizations, health care, and schools for adult and child survivors of domestic violence as a strategy for keeping children out of the child protective services system before the period.
